Webb28 dec. 2024 · 1.2 Keycloak. Keycloak is an open-source Identity and access management solution. Provides both SAML and OpenID protocol solutions. Allows user’s authentication and security with minimum effort. For an easy setup, we need to use the following stater library in our spring boot application – keycloak-spring-boot-starter. Webb12 maj 2024 · Step 1: Setup your Keycloak. I suggest you to run keycloak in docker, sot here is an example of how to create a yml file with Keycloak. Don’t forget to create a .env file for password!
Keycloak in a Spring Boot Application - Examples Java Code Geeks
WebbKeycloak과 Spring Boot 연동 프로젝트 생성 * maven 사용 name : keycloak 아래의 디펜던시 선택 후 생성 Spring boot DevTool Lombok Spring Web application.properties 변경 application.prop... Webb6 mars 2024 · To use Spring Boot and exposing our API endpoints without a security layer is not a good idea. In this guide we will go through how to setup Spring Security with Keycloak so we need to authenticate to the Keycloak service before we can actually do API calls to our endpoints. As previous Spring Boot tutorials we will use the blog api example … daily grateful
[Keycloak] Keycloak과 Spring Boot 연동 - 처리의 개발공부
Webb一、在keycloak上创建client(略) 二、client配置 2.1 在token中加入用户属性 2.1.1 先为用户创建属性,如果所有用户都有这个属性,可以设置一个default role,再在role里面添加默认属性, 2.1.2 编辑client,点击mappers 点create创建mappers&… Webbpublic final class SimpleAuthorityMapper extends java.lang.Object implements GrantedAuthoritiesMapper, org.springframework.beans.factory.InitializingBean Simple one-to-one GrantedAuthoritiesMapper which allows for case conversion of the authority name and the addition of a string prefix (which defaults to ROLE_ ). WebbAdmin-Service. The Admin-Service is denoted by the app-admin Keycloak client and hosts the Spring Boot Admin infrastructure. It uses a Keycloak service account to access the actuator endpoints of monitored applications. The app also exposes the Spring Boot Admin UI which is protected by Keycloak as well. Only users with the role admin for the ... daily gratuities on royal caribbean